**_Overview_**
We have an exciting contract opportunity to join our global Construction & Infrastructure client as a Commercial Manager.
**_Responsibilities_**
Identify, track, and manage all scope variations per contract terms
Oversee variation estimates and forecasting
Liaise with PMs, leadership, contractors, and consultants on variation impacts
Support cost/budget forecasting tied to variations (works alongside a separate cost team)
Conduct risk assessment on variations
Maintain variation records/documentation; report to senior management
Own the variations management plan
**_Qualifications_**
Bachelor's degree in Engineering, Construction Management, or related field
8–10 years construction PM experience,
large infrastructure (rail/transit preferred)
3–5 years commercial experience specifically in contract/change management
Strong contract-reading ability and contract law familiarity
Exposure to estimating and schedule analysis
